Charli XCX marries long-term partner George Daniel

Charli XCX and The 1975's George Daniel have married in London.

The singer and the drummer tied the knot at an intimate ceremony at London's Hackney Town Hall, attended by family and friends, following a 19-month engagement.

Photos of the pair in wedding attire surfaced on social media on Saturday, with People magazine reporting that they had wed.

The London wedding came as a surprise to many fans as sources close to the singer had shared recently that the duo were planning to marry in Italy.

"Charli and George fell in love with Sicily and knew they wanted to get married there," The Sun reported last month. "There will be no expense spared."

Instead, the couple opted for a low-key, daytime celebration.

After first collaborating on No Rome's Spinning in 2021, Charli and Daniel began dating in 2022 and announced their engagement in November 2023, while she was working on what would become Brat.

"We want to impress each other, and we think we're both really good, but I'm actually such a b**ch in the studio with George," Charli told Rolling Stone UK in 2024.

"Because we're obviously so close, you lose everything in terms of the normal studio boundaries."
